What is Postal Code?
A postal code is a series of letter and numbers (and sometimes special characters like space, dash etc) included in the postal address to enable better sorting of the mails. Each postcode covers either a group of postal addresses or a single big institution.
What is the Difference Between Postcode and ZIP Code?
Different countries in the world use different standard terms locally for the postal code. United Kingdom uses the term postcode as a standard term whereas the United States uses the term the ZIP code as a standard term which is the acronym for Zone Improvement Plan.
An Outward Code is the first part of the postcode(before space).
It is 2-4 characters long and always start with a letter but may end up with a number or letter.
It is used to indicate the local area where a mail needs to be delivered.

An Outward Code is further divided into Postcode Area and Postcode District.
A Postcode Area is the first part of the Outward Code.
It is an initial string of the letters(all the characters before the first number).
It is 1 or 2 characters long and always alphabetical.

The Postcode District is the last part of Outward Code. It is one digit, two-digit or a digit followed by a letter.

The Inward Code is the second part of the postcode(after space).
It is always three characters long and always begins with a letter.
The Inward Code assists in the delivery of post within a postal district.

Postcode Sector is the first part of the Inward Code.
It is made up of a single digit (the first character of the inward code).

The Postcode Unit is the second part of the Inward Code.
It is the 2 characters added after the postcode sector.
Each postcode unit generally represents a street, part of a street, a single address, a group of properties,
a single property, a sub-section of the property, an individual organisation.
The level of discrimination is often based on the amount of mail received by the premises
or business.

Postcode System in the UK
UK has one of the best postal code system in the world. This system was adopted nationally between 1960 - 1970 and then improved by Royal Mails which is the oldest postal service company in the UK. Each postcode(e.g. E6 1HZ) is consist of two parts, named as Outward Code (e.g. E6) and the Inward Code (e.g. 1HZ). The Outward Code and Inward Code are separated by a single space.
